The hexadecimal color code #260FE3 corresponds to the code RGB( 38, 15, 227 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,15 level), green (at 0,06 level) and blue (at 0,89 level). Its brightness is 47% and its saturation is 87%. It is composed of red at 13%, green at 5% and blue at 81%. The dominant component is blue.
